Hi there — quick heads-up before Thursday's disaster-recovery drill at Plumehaven. During the drill, canary gating on the Ortolan pipeline stays fully enforced: no promotion past 5% traffic without two green health checks. If the gate console locks you out mid-exercise (it happens), you'll need the recovery passphrase, which is listed just below for the drill window.

strongbox words: druath-quenael

Welcome to the Pindlecrest payments team! You'll hear a lot about our flaky integration tests — mostly the settlement suite, which talks to the Corvane sandbox and occasionally times out when the sandbox resets overnight. If a support ticket mentions failed test runs blocking a hotfix, just retry the suite once before escalating; nine times out of ten it passes clean. The runner needs credentials for the internal Ledgepost reconciliation service to replay transactions, and it reads the following key at startup.

API key for fahog-fadup: vxb2-sh

**Re: fd-leak fix in the Coppergate poller**

Good catch on the unclosed pipe in the retry path. Please also wrap the socket in the same guard — the leak tracker flagged both. Note that our CI enforces descriptor ceilings per test run, so your fix must stay within the limits listed below.

tuning constants:
RATE_LIMITS = {
    "istox": 465,
    "wendor": 846,
    "novvan": 466,
    "julok": 655,
    "sorax": 651,
    "belath": 752,
    "druax": 1007,
}

**Capacity note — Vellastra dispatch simulator.** For the eng sync: simulating the 40-car Marrowgate tower at 10x speed saturates one worker at roughly 9k rider events/sec, so we'll shard by bank rather than by floor. Memory stays flat if the event ring is sized correctly. The knobs we propose locking in are these.

tuning table, hahof-tafop:
RATE_LIMITS = {
    "ulaix": 10,
    "wenath": 1,
}